Anita Walko, 88
Campbell...Funeral services will be held Friday at 9:30 a.m. at the Wasko Funeral Home, followed by a Mass of Christian Burial at 10:00 a.m. at Christ the Good Shepherd Parish at St. Lucy Catholic Church for our dear Mom, Grandma, and Great Grandma, Anita Nightingale Walko, 88, who joined her 1st husband (our dad) Carl, and her brothers, sisters and mother and father in heaven on Sunday, Aug. 19th, 2018.
Anita was born on Nov. 23, 1929 in Detroit, Michigan, the daughter of George and Lucille Girard Nightingale. She moved to the Campbell area after her marriage to Carl in 1949. They lived most of their lives together at 16 Homestead Place in Campbell. There they raised five children, (Carl, Catherine, Steven, Tom and Matthew) and one more to precede them in heaven (David).
They were parishioners of St. Elizabeth Catholic church for more than 50+ years, and is now a member of St. Lucy Catholic Church.
Once her children were raised, Anita attended Youngstown State University from 1966 – 1973 and became an elementary school teacher. She taught in the city of Campbell for some 25 years; including 1st grade at Penhale and 4th grade at St. John the Baptist parochial school. She retired in 1994.
In retirement she greatly enjoyed her daily golf game at Bedford Trails in Coitsville. She also enjoyed word games, puzzles and crocheting. She also found companionship in marriage to her beloved 2nd husband, John Walko.
Anita will be missed and remembered fondly by her husband John; her children Carl (Skip) Walko of Hudson, Cathy Skripac of Stow, Steve Walko of Hubbard, Tom Walko of Boardman, and Matt Walko of Strongsville, as well as her grandchildren, Terry, Lynn, Jenny, Christopher, Valerie, Miranda, Stacy, Melissa, Sarah, Kevin and Kristin; and her great grandchildren, Jacob, Calior, Jameson, Gwen, Gavin, Paige, Ben, Maya, Levi, and Emma.
She was preceded in death by her parents; her 1st husband Carl, who passed away in 1991; her son David; three brothers; and three sisters.
The Walko family has entrusted their loved one to the care of the Wasko Funeral Home and will receive family and friends on Thursday evening from 4-7:00 p.m.
